Athletistic / Tennis. Kazakh tennis player Alexander Bublik failed to become winner of the ATP-500 tournament in Dubai (UAE). In the final of the competition, he lost to the 18th French racket in the world, Hugo Humbert, in two sets.

The match ended with a score of 6:4, 6:3. The opponents spent 1 hour and 25 minutes on the field.

Humbert made nine aces and converted two break points out of six. Bublik served eight times and committed six double faults.

Humbert, 25, won the sixth title of his career. This season he won for the second time. Previously, Hugo won the ATP-250 tournament in Marseille (France).
